Kinds Of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:
Professional installers are skilled in dealing with a variety of cat door types and installation areas. This adaptability is another key benefit of hiring an expert.
Here are some common kinds of small cat flap installation doors and locations installers can work with:
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are basic, cost-effective doors with a versatile flap that the cat presses through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to wear a magnetic collar, avoiding undesirable animals from getting in.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most protected and advanced alternatives, reading your cat's microchip cat flap installer to permit entry only to your pet, staying out stray animals and maintaining home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the space.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ation place.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into various kinds of wood doors, consisting of strong core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ized skills and tools. Specialists can safely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, guaranteeing structural stability and a tidy surface.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, typically resulting in basements or garages. This needs competence in wall building and framing.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or sliding glass doors, often by replacing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, enabling ventilation while providing pet emergency door installation access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ending upon numerous aspects:
Type of Cat Door: More advanced doors like microchip models might have a slightly greater installation cost due to their intricacy.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is normally more intricate and may cost more than setting up in a standard wood door.Complexity of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the total c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ending on their experience, place, and local market costs.
It's constantly best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before continuing, outlining all expenses included.
